User Manual for MOES WiFi RF/IR Smart Home Universal Remote Controller

Product Overview

The MOES WiFi RF/IR Smart Home Universal Remote Controller is a versatile device that allows you to control a wide range of appliances such as air conditioners, TVs, fans, DVD players, STBs, TV boxes, infrared devices, and RF appliances like lights, switches, roller blinds, and more.

Initial Setup

  1. Download the Smart Life/Tuya app from your device's app store.
  2. Connect the MOES WiFi RF/IR Smart Home Universal Remote Controller to a power source.
  3. Open the Smart Life/Tuya app and sign in or create a new account.
  4. Click on the "+" icon to add a new device.
  5. Select "Universal Remote" from the list of devices.
  6. Follow the on-screen instructions to connect the device to your 2.4G WiFi network.
  7. Once connected, you can start adding your appliances to the app by selecting the appropriate category and following the on-screen instructions.

Using the Device

Once you have added your appliances to the app, you can control them from anywhere using your smartphone. You can also set up scenes and schedules for your appliances to automate their operation.

For voice control, connect the device with Alexa or Google Home by following the instructions provided in the app.

Troubleshooting Tips

  • Device not connecting to WiFi: Ensure that your WiFi network is operating on a 2.4G frequency as the device does not support 5G networks. Check your WiFi password and ensure it is correct.
  • Device not showing up in Alexa: If the device is not showing up in Alexa, try setting each button up as its own Scene in the Smart Life app. Once set up, these Scenes should be discoverable in Alexa.
  • Device not controlling appliances: Ensure that the device is within range of the appliances you are trying to control. Check that the IR codes for your appliances are correctly set up in the app.

Frequently Asked Questions

Does the device support 5G WiFi networks?
No, the device only supports 2.4G WiFi networks.
Can I use the device to control appliances when I am away from home?
Yes, as long as the device is connected to the internet, you can control your appliances from anywhere using the Smart Life/Tuya app.
Can I use the device with Alexa or Google Home?
Yes, the device is compatible with both Alexa and Google Home for hands-free voice control.
Does the device have a learning function?
Yes, the device has a DIY learning function that allows you to copy the same function from your original IR remote to control your devices.
